Wrist Injury - Any Ortho/Hand Docs? (1 Viewer)

On 12/26 I fell off a ladder and Landed on my wrist. X-rays showed non-displaced Scaphiod fracture and basal thumb dislocation. Was in a split till Jan 4, then a fiberglass hard cast over my wrist and forearm until last Fri. Never had an MRI or CT.

Last Friday, the cast came off. X-rays showed good healing in the bone and I was given a velcro type brace.

I'm still having on and off numbness in my index finger and thumb. Also, still have sharp pain when bending my wrist outward/inward, cause a "locking" feeling. However, I can use my fingers decntly and can rotate my forearm almost pain free.

My question is whether the pain, "locking/catching" feeling, and on/off numbness is just part of the healing process; if I should get a 2nd opinion, follow up with my hand ortho doc, or just give it more time.

I've seen improvement since Fri in general mobility of my hand and it's a massive improvement since the original injury. Swelling and constant deep ache/pain are all but gone. It's been expensive already, but I don't want to risk ending up with long term problems.
